Creativity Inc.: Building an Inventive Organization

by Jeff Mauzy, Richard A. Harriman, Richard Harriman

232 pages· 2003· ISBN 9781578512072
About
RADICAL innovations always start with creativity--but many companies are allowing this critical wellspring to run dry. Jeff Mauzy and Richard Harriman argue that sustained leadership depends on making creativity a broad, enterprise-wide capability that is "on" all the time. In Creativity, Inc., they marshal forty years of research into how creative ideas happen and how they become innovations to reveal a set of fundamental principles for infusing creativity into every aspect of an organization. Through vivid examples from a wide range of industries, this book shows how companies can rework organizational climate, creative thinking, and actions to foster systemic creativity in individuals, in teams, and at the corporate level.
